The Impact of Currency Changes

Recently, the Canadian dollar’s exchange rate saw significant fluctuations, reaching alarming numbers like 661,000 rials on February 27, 2025. This kind of change makes it harder for businesses that trade internationally and affects everyday prices on goods and services sold in Iran. Why is This Happening?

  • **Inflation Strain:** Inflation is like a sneaky thief taking away the purchasing power of citizens. It means that the money people have doesn’t buy as much as it used to, so they need to work harder just to keep up.
  • **Government Response:** The Iranian government is trying to take action. Daoud Daneshjafari, Iran’s Minister of Economic Affairs and Finance, has spoken out, saying that Iran has the ability to overcome tough times, like sailing through a storm and coming out clear.
  • **Regional Dynamics:** Experts point to how regional issues and economic policies can impact currency value. It’s like being part of a big team where everyone’s actions affect each other.
